Hi, thanks for reaching out! To check if your backlinks are indexed, you can use tools like Google Search Console or third-party indexing tools. In Google Search Console, submit the URL of the page containing your backlink to see if it’s indexed. You can also search Google directly by typing "site:[your URL]" to see if it shows up.
